Management Commentary
During the official post-earnings conference call, LB’s executive leadership team offered context for the the previous quarter results, focusing on both operational strengths and headwinds encountered during the period. Management noted that steady demand for the firm’s core land infrastructure and industrial logistics services was the primary driver of top-line performance, with contributions from recently expanded service offerings in last-mile logistics support adding incremental revenue during the quarter. Leadership also highlighted ongoing cost efficiency initiatives that helped support earnings stability, even as input costs for certain operational supplies rose moderately during the period. The team also addressed challenges faced during the quarter, including temporary supply chain disruptions that impacted project timelines for a small subset of its client portfolio, noting that these disruptions were largely resolved by the end of the quarter with minimal long-term impact on client relationships. No material adjustments to the firm’s core operational structure were announced alongside the results.

Forward Guidance
LB’s leadership did not share specific quantitative performance targets for upcoming periods during the call, instead outlining broad strategic priorities that would guide the firm’s operations moving forward. Key priorities include targeted investments in high-growth regional markets where demand for industrial land and logistics infrastructure remains strong, as well as investments in digital tracking and optimization tools to improve asset utilization across its portfolio. Management noted that the firm would also maintain a conservative capital allocation framework, prioritizing balance sheet strength and liquidity to navigate potential future macroeconomic volatility. Leadership also cautioned that future performance could be impacted by a range of external factors outside the firm’s control, including shifts in industrial real estate demand, interest rate fluctuations, and changes to local zoning and land use regulations, so investors should account for these uncertainties when evaluating the firm’s outlook.

Market Reaction
Following the public release of the the previous quarter results, LB’s shares have traded in line with broader industrial sector trends in recent sessions, with no extreme price moves observed immediately after the disclosure. Trading volume was slightly above average in the first full trading session following the earnings release, as market participants digested the results, before returning to normal levels in subsequent sessions. Analysts covering the stock have published mixed preliminary reactions, with some noting that the stable EPS performance signals resilience amid broader macro uncertainty, while others have flagged that the lack of specific forward guidance may lead to increased volatility in the stock as market participants adjust their expectations for future performance.
